一、scss 配置
1.安装sass-resources-loader
cnpm install sass-resources-loader --save-dev
2:vue.config.js进行配置
module.exports = {
css: {
loaderOptions: {
sass: {
prependData: `@import "~@/assets/css/index.scss";`,
},
},
},
};
二、router 和 route 使用
如何在setup 中使用路由信息 useRoute
//获取路由信息 route
import { useRoute } from 'vue-router'
const route = userRoute();
console.log(route )
console.log(route.path)
如何在setup 中进行跳转 useRouter
import { useRouter} from 'vue-router'
const router = userRouter();
router.push('/')
三、 getCurrentInstance 方法获取当前组件实例
getCurrentInstance 方法获取当前组件实例 仅限于 开发环境中使用,在生产环境中使用会报错